Tunic is a unique and mysterious adventure game where absolutely nothing is explained and there are puzzles hiding in plain sight. This is one of the best puzzle games I've played in years, and it features a cute little fox and some gorgeous graphics to boot. Strap in for fifteen uninterrupted hours of gameplay where I go from start to story completion in a single stream.

@SuilongV3 2 ай бұрын
Super cool video! Watched the whole playthrough, and just want to clarify when you talk about the invincibility on the roll it does in fact work against basically everything in the game with very very few exceptions. The I frames are only right at the start of the roll so all the times where you got hit while you were rolling is simply because you rolled much too early. Similarly to Dark Souls you need to wait until just as a boss swings and dodge with it.
